    I just replaced the lower joint on a newly acquired 90 244 with 180k. I think it was MTC, $42. and I found the workmanship and fit to be satisfactory, and comparable to the original.

    Many of the parts we're getting from Volvo these days are no better than aftermarket, and it's possible their joints are from the same source as MTC but in a more expensive box.

    I think these joints fail from either drying out of the grease or failure of the seals and intrusion of salt water. As preventive maintenance I include the steering joints along with hinges, hood latches, etc., in a yearly application of Fluid Film. It is a penetrating, non-petroleum grease that doesn't dry out.
